Show Notes

In this episode, I talk with Dr. Wendy Osefo, Professor of Education at The Johns Hopkins University and progressive political commentator and strategist. We discuss the success of March For Our Lives and the movement against gun violence driven by the students of Stoneman Douglas High School. We discuss ways in which these movements fail often fail at garnering public support for students and activists of color; and also the NRA and their attacks on student activists.
